    Are you planning a fun-filled Walt Disney World summer vacation but need some tips on how to deal with the hot weather? Here are some tips to get you cooler, keep you safe, and have fun: Get up and going early with a surfing lesson at Typhoon Lagoon with the Cocoa Beach Surfing School. You can surf in the wave pool before the park opens every weekday (except Wednesdays). Visit one of Disney World's water parks and just spend all day splashing around. You can go to Typhoon Lagoon where you can ride some of the tallest 'man-made' waves on earth, or you can try your luck at Blizzard Beach with its exciting, rushing water and water slides fit for a true daredevil. Try your hand at para sailing, tubing, water skiing, and more water sports courtesy of Sammy Duval Water Sports at the Contemporary Resort. Take a ride in the Himalayan mountains.     You've been looking forward to your Disney World vacation for months. You've packed your bags, bought your plant ticket or hopped in the car, checked into your hotel room, and are just about to go out and explore Disney World Park. Then... it gets cloudy overhead and starts to rain. Uh-oh, your day's ruined... or is it? Here are some activities you can do at Disney World, even if Mother Nature is uncooperative: You can go to other attractions that take place indoors. For example, you can watch the Lion King or the Little Mermaid show, go on the Animation Tour, visit the Tower of Terror, or go see Pirates of the Caribbean or Dinosaur. You can still explore a park. The best ones to go to on a rainy day are Magic Kingdom, MGM, and Epcot Futureworld. A lot of attractions at these parks are close together under cover.
